Fernand Léger’s “A Worker with the Lamp,” created in 1951, stands as a testament to the enduring influence of Cubism on twentieth-century art. More than just a depiction of industrial labor—a subject central to Léger's artistic preoccupation—the painting embodies a radical reimagining of form and perspective that anticipates the stylistic developments of Pop Art.
The artist's decision to reduce complex objects into basic geometric shapes—cubes, cylinders, spheres—was revolutionary for its time. This simplification wasn’t merely stylistic; it represented a profound philosophical stance. Léger believed that geometry could capture the underlying structure of reality, mirroring the mechanized world he sought to depict. The lamp itself is rendered as a cylindrical form, emphasizing its solidity and functionality against the backdrop of an industrial space.
Beyond its literal depiction of labor, “A Worker with the Lamp” carries symbolic weight. The lamp serves as a potent emblem of illumination—not just physical light but also enlightenment and progress—a concept deeply resonant with Léger’s humanist convictions. The worker's posture exudes determination and focus, conveying an unwavering commitment to his task and embodying the spirit of resilience characteristic of the working class.
"A Worker with the Lamp" exemplifies Léger’s contribution to modern art history. Its uncompromising geometric style paved the way for subsequent artistic movements, notably Pop Art, demonstrating that abstraction could powerfully communicate emotion and ideas without resorting to illusionistic techniques. This artwork continues to inspire artists and collectors alike, reminding us of the transformative potential of visual language.
